Experienced Organic Chemist

Join our passionate Copenhagen chemistry team and bring new therapies to life through organic synthesis

Orbis Medicines is a pioneering biotech company dedicated to the future of drug discovery by leveraging chemistry and data-driven approaches to transform the treatment landscape. We are looking for an experienced organic synthesis chemist to join our experienced chemistry team and well-equipped synthesis lab in Copenhagen, DK, where you will contribute to the discovery and development of innovative therapeutic solutions. You will be working in a team that is responsible for designing and developing novel synthetic routes for macrocycles, building blocks, including non-natural amino acids and peptoids. We work with both solution and solid phase synthesis and implement new chemistries into Orbis’ synthesis platform.

As a key member of the chemistry team, you will:

  • Develop synthetic routes for novel building blocks, including non-natural amino acids.
  • Synthesize non-peptidic building blocks, peptidomimetic replacements, and macrocycles with minimized peptidic characteristics.
  • Lead the synthesis of macrocycles in the hit-to-lead and lead optimization phases and support candidate development.
  • Contribute to the integration of new building blocks into Orbis’ synthesis platform.
  • Manage and perform the upscaling of building blocks, advanced intermediates, and final compounds from milligram to gram scale.
  • Have a proactive role in having a safe, up-to-date, and well-functioning chemistry lab.
  • Generate, manage, analyze, and maintain critical data in a highly organized manner.
  • Be working in cross-functional project teams as subject matter expert.
  • Be involved in CRO collaboration.

The successful candidate has:

  • PhD in chemistry or pharmaceutical science with focus on organic synthesis
  • Pharma industry experience as a synthetic organic chemist.
  • You have been working in several drug discovery projects, across hit-to-lead, lead optimization, and candidate nomination projects in an industry setting.
  • You are very motivated by having a active lab role.

About Orbis Medicines

Joining Orbis Medicines means becoming part of a fast-growing biotech start-up revolutionizing the possibilities of oral macrocycle therapies with our next generation nGen platform. With the recent closure of an EUR 90 million Series A funding round, we are well-positioned for significant growth and long-term success. Orbis Medicines is supported by top-tier international investors Novo Holdings, Forbion, NEA, Eli Lilly and Company, Cormorant and the Export and Investment Fund of Denmark. Endorsement by these leading biotech investors speaks to the strength of our science and our potential to bring innovative therapies to patients.

Our new R&D site in Copenhagen embraces a team of 25 experienced technical professionals and scientists, and together with our colleagues in Lausanne CH, the company has expanded to more than 40 employees within the last 6 months.
